**Onboarding: night-shift support access**

The Quillarch support team works overnight shifts at Dunmore Point, and team assistants occasionally need to arrange access for them outside staffed hours. Main reception closes at 20:00, after which the north entrance is the only way in. Night staff must sign the after-hours register inside the vestibule. The north entrance keypad accepts the shared support rota code, which is set out below.

door code, tawef-bahof: bdg-LMFWZ-8

v2.7.1 — Squatwatch scanner. Fixed false positives on hyphen-transposed names in the Lintfall registry mirror. Added Levenshtein threshold config per feed. Quarantine queue now drains automatically after 48h instead of blocking. Known issue: scans of the Bramble internal index may lag during mirror sync; restart the worker if backlog exceeds 500. Escalations for this release go to the engineer named below.

signatory, yajeg-baguf: Oliwyn Drudor Wenius

Subject: Bike cage and parking gates — overnight arrangements

Hi all,

From this week the parking gates at Corrow Yard close automatically at 23:00. Night-shift staff can still drive in via the north gate, which stays on badge access all night. The bike cage next to the ramp is now locked around the clock following a few incidents. Please don't leave bikes chained to the railings. To open the bike cage, punch in the code below.

staff pass of fajof-fawif = bdg-ES-2

## Capacity Note: Bulk Edits in the Marrowfield Admin Table

Quick heads-up since you'll be touching this soon: bulk edits in the admin table fan out one write per selected row, so a big selection can hammer the primary pretty fast. We cap batch size and stagger the writes, which keeps replication lag sane even during business hours. Don't raise the caps without checking replica lag dashboards first — we learned that one the hard way. The current batch and throttle settings are below.

tuning table, kawep-tawif:
CAPS = {
    "olidor": 80,
    "belion": 7,
    "quenys": 225,
    "druox": 839,
    "fraath": 482,
}